From Spark to Fire
For many, faith begins as a spark — a moment of encounter, a prayer whispered in a storm, a scripture that pierces the soul. But like any fire, it needs tending. When nurtured through the Word, prayer, and presence, faith does not stay small — it grows. It glows brighter.
“For this reason I remind you to fan into flame the gift of God…”
— 2 Timothy 1:6
Peter’s faith wavered when he walked on water, but it wasn’t extinguished. Thomas doubted, but his questions were the kindling for deep conviction. David’s faith was tested in caves and battles, yet he sang, “The Lord is my light and my salvation.”
Faith Tested is Faith Refined
Fire is not just for warmth — it purifies. And so does faith.
“These trials will show that your faith is genuine. It is being tested as fire tests and purifies gold…”
— 1 Peter 1:7
Life brings seasons of refining. There are moments when the flame feels dim. But in those very moments, God is drawing near — not to extinguish your flame, but to strengthen it. To teach you that the fire burning within is not of human origin, but divine.
“Is not my word like fire,” declares the Lord, “and like a hammer that breaks the rock in pieces?”
— Jeremiah 23:29
